About the Organization: BRAC Tanzania
BRAC Tanzania Finance Limited (BTFL) stands out as one of the largest microfinance organizations operating in the country. Their core mission is to provide a wide range of financial services to people living at the bottom of the economic pyramid. With a special focus on women living in rural and hard-to-reach areas, BRAC aims to spark self-employment opportunities, build financial resilience, and unleash the entrepreneurial spirit of communities. Working here means your HR skills directly support a mission that reduces poverty and empowers thousands of livelihoods.
Core Objectives and Responsibilities of the Role
As a Divisional HR Business Partner, your main goal is to bring HR services closer to the field operations. You will act as a bridge between the corporate HR strategies and the regional teams to ensure that productivity remains high and employee relations are smoothly managed.
Here is a breakdown of what the day-to-day work looks like:
- Talent Acquisition and Retention: You will work closely with recruitment teams to identify, design, and implement effective hiring methods to ensure the right talent is placed in the right roles at the right time.
- Team Leadership Support: You will build and maintain strong relationships with business leaders and managers to ensure that all human resource needs align perfectly with organizational goals.
- Employee Coaching: Providing continuous guidance to employees and managers on performance management, career growth, and team success is a huge part of this role.
- Policy Compliance: You will stay updated on current labor trends and best HR practices to make sure all internal policies and procedures are legally compliant with Tanzanian laws.
Strict Commitment to Safeguarding
One of the foundational pillars at BRAC is their safeguarding policy. The organization strictly expects every single staff member and volunteer to share a heavy commitment to protecting children, young people, and vulnerable adults.
Their recruitment process is highly thorough, involving detailed background checks, reference checks, and self-disclosure regarding any past issues related to misconduct or criminal records. BRAC prides itself on being an equal-opportunity employer that does not discriminate based on race, gender, religion, status of disability, or ethnic origin.
Required Qualifications and Experience
To be considered a strong candidate for this position, you need to meet a specific set of educational and professional criteria:
- Education: A Bachelor’s degree in Human Resource Management, Business Administration, Public Administration, Laws, or any related field.
- Experience: At least two (2) years of proven experience working as an HR Officer or a similar HR role.
- Knowledge: A solid understanding of HR functions, local labor laws, policies, and industry best practices.
- Soft Skills: Strong interpersonal communication, time management, and a high capacity to handle sensitive or confidential information with maximum discretion.
- Technical Skills: Proficiency in MS Office packages and modern HRIS (Human Resources Information System) software.
